Ingredients
For the Cake
- 2 cups almond flour
- 1/3 cup cocoa powder
- 1/3 cup chocolate whey protein powder (see expert tips for alternatives)
- 2½ tsp baking powder
- 1 tsp instant espresso powder (optional)
- 1/4 tsp salt
- 1/2 cup butter, softened
- 2/3 cup granular sweetener (I used allulose)
- 1 cup ricotta cheese (room temperature)
- 3 large eggs (room temperature)
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up almond milk, water, or leftover coffee
For the Whipped Topping
- 1/2 cup heavy whipping cream
- 2 ounces unsweetened chocolate (chopped)
- 3 tbsp Swerve Confectioners
- 2 tbsp allulose
- 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/4 cup mini chocolate chips (or keto sprinkles)
How to Make Keto Chocolate Ricotta Cake Recipe
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 325ºF. Grease your bundt pan very well to prevent sticking.
Step 2: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a medium bowl:
Whisk together almond flour, cocoa powder, protein powder, baking powder, espresso powder (if using), and salt until fully combined.
Step 3: Cream Butter and Sweetener
In a large bowl:
Beat the softened butter with the sweetener until creamy and light—about 2 minutes.
Add ricotta cheese and mix until well combined.
Incorporate eggs one at a time, beating after each addition. Scrape down the sides of the bowl as needed.
Mix in vanilla extract until fully incorporated.
Step 4: Combine Mixtures
Add the dry almond flour mixture into the wet ingredients:
Beat until just combined.
Gradually mix in your choice of liquid (almond milk, water, or coffee) until you achieve a thick yet scoopable batter.
Step 5: Bake the Cake
Spread the batter evenly in your prepared bundt pan:
Smooth out the top with a spatula.
Place in the oven and bake for 40 to 50 minutes or until risen and firm to touch.
Step 6: Cool Down
Once baked:
Let cool in the pan for 20 to 30 minutes.
Flip onto a wire rack or cake platter to cool completely. Be sure not to leave it in the pan longer than 60 minutes to avoid sticking.

How to Perfect Keto Chocolate Ricotta Cake Recipe
Perfecting your Keto Chocolate Ricotta Cake is simple with a few tips. Follow these suggestions to ensure it turns out delicious every time.
-
Use Room Temperature Ingredients: Ensure your eggs and ricotta cheese are at room temperature. This helps create a smoother batter and better texture in the cake.
-
Measure Accurately: Use a kitchen scale for precise measurements of almond flour and sweeteners. Accurate measurements lead to consistent results.
-
Avoid Overmixing: Mix just until combined after adding dry ingredients. Overmixing can lead to a dense cake rather than a light and fluffy one.
-
Check Doneness Carefully: Insert a toothpick into the center; it should come out clean when the cake is done. Avoid relying solely on baking times as ovens vary.
-
Let Cool Properly: Allowing the cake to cool in the pan prevents sticking. However, do not leave it too long, or it may become difficult to remove.
-
Experiment with Flavors: Feel free to add flavors like almond extract or orange zest for unique twists that complement the chocolate taste.

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in an airtight container. This keeps your cake fresh for up to 5 days.
- Place parchment paper between layers if stacking. This prevents sticking and maintains texture.
Freezing Keto Chocolate Ricotta Cake Recipe
- Wrap slices in plastic wrap and place in a freezer bag. Properly wrapped, it lasts up to 3 months.
-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before serving for the best taste.
Reheating Keto Chocolate Ricotta Cake Recipe
- Oven: Preheat to 350ºF. Cover with foil and heat for about 10-15 minutes.
- Microwave: Heat individual slices in 30-second intervals until warm.

Frequently Asked Questions
Here are some frequently asked questions about the Keto Chocolate Ricotta Cake Recipe that might help you during your baking adventure.
Can I substitute ricotta cheese?
Yes, you can use mascarpone or cottage cheese as alternatives if you prefer a different flavor profile.
How do I make this recipe dairy-free?
To make it dairy-free, substitute butter with coconut oil and use a dairy-free cream cheese alternative instead of ricotta.
What is the best way to frost this cake?
You can top it with whipped coconut cream or sugar-free frosting for extra sweetness without adding carbs.
Can I add nuts or fruits?
Absolutely! Chopped nuts or berries can be added into the batter before baking for added texture and flavor.
